Tissue Thin, Full of Blood

Cowards Blood

Coward’s Blood ~ Philip Brent Harris

~~~~~

Rooting out everything we decide doesn’t belong
till we discover through our haste and hubris, we
tossed the nails and boards, left the toilet jammed.

We believe there can’t be a problem, since we’ll
move to another venue, continue the same play.
Except there’s no other place we can go or hide.

Not for most of us at any rate, not for us at all.
We, who do not have enough money or moxie .
So, we will get dumped in the shit, no thought.

Despite walls, armed guards standing before
the clever façades, sans help, hope. Since all
of it, in the end, tissue thin and full of blood .

It is and always will be only a different battle
in the same war we’ve waged always, forever.
with no sticks, stones, planes, tanks or bombs.

This is the war between greed and generosity.
This is war between ignorance and knowledge,
twixt harm and help, scarcity and abundance.

Still, it’s a war fought by people, men, women..
Uniformed, uniform, wearing their suits made
from money and oil and the blood of children.

Your children and their own, if truth be told.
I have none, yet still believe it reprehensible.
Fools think they’ll be long dead before time

can strike. I hope science and their folly meet.
That they buy extended life, watch their walls
 crumble and feel all the pain that they made.
